Refreshing the attraction's entrance

Finally, in addition to all the technical and story upgrades, Disney has confirmed that Snow White’s Scary Adventures' exterior will be completely reimagined during this refurbishment as well, with new fairy tale-inspired details being added in an effort to complement the iconic Sleeping Beauty Castle, just steps away from this attraction. Though we don't know exactly how far Disney will go with this aspect of the refurbishment, it looks like they may be looking to remove some of the more foreboding elements of this attraction's entrance and give it more of a lighthearted facade. 

Is Disney taking the "Scary" out of Snow White's Scary Adventures?

Image: Disney

Though this isn't the first time Disney has tried to alter the tone of Snow White's Scary Adventures, some are worried that Disney may be adding these new scenes at the expense of some of the iconic "scary" moments in this attraction. And while we can't say for sure if this is the case, we'd say if you like the ride the way it is now, you'll definitely want to experience it in the near future, as Disney hasn't mentioned what other changes they are making besides the upgrades and new additions. 

Snow White’s Scary Adventures will remain open in its current state through January 6, 2020, and then will close for an unspecified amount of time while the refurbishment work is completed, reopening sometime later in the year, hopefully before the busy summer travel season!
